Handover note — Crate 4, Survey Instruments

To the team at the Redfell site: the crate contains two Orvan levelling units, one tripod set, and calibration sheets signed off yesterday by Instrumentation. Everything was tested before packing; the tripod clamp is slightly stiff but functional. Keep the crate upright and dry until the courier arrives on Thursday morning. Follow the hand-over instruction below exactly.

drop instructions, hahip-badug: the quenox ralath courier leaves the kaseth fraiel rusiel tameth belys istdor ralion giliel ledger at gate 7830 under passcode 165413

Changelog v3.8 — Flarepath notifier. The old setting FAN_OUT_THROTTLE has been renamed to BACKPRESSURE_BUDGET to better reflect what it does: capping in-flight notification batches rather than throttling producers. If you're migrating a deployment, delete the old key entirely; the service now refuses to boot if both are present. Note also that backpressure metrics are pushed to the Kestrel sink, which requires authentication, so the .env must carry the sink credential on the very next line.

env line for fajop-taguf: VAULT_KEY20=82a8caa7b14c704c3638

## Configuration

EchoDock plugins load after core init. Config lives in the app env file; plugins may read it but must not mutate it. Required keys: `ECHODOCK_LOCALE`, `ECHODOCK_TOUR_ROOT`, and the narration cache path. Audio assets stream from the Marrowgate content service; plugins requesting narration must pass the shared credential header, which the host injects automatically. Do not hardcode it. To enable streaming in a local dev setup, the env file needs this line:

vault entry, yagep-yagef: COURIER_KEY13=8965fb29ff62d